服务器认证失败是怎么回事

服务器认证失败是怎么回事

服务器认证失败是网络访问中常见的问题,指的是客户端在与服务器建立连接时,因无法通过身份验证而被拒绝访问,这一问题可能由多种因素引起,涉及客户端配置、服务器设置、网络环境或证书管理等多个层面,了解其背后的原因和解决方法,有助于快速排查故障,保障服务的稳定运行。

服务器认证失败是怎么回事

认证失败的核心概念

服务器认证的本质是验证客户端身份的合法性,确保只有授权用户或设备可以访问资源,常见的认证方式包括用户名/密码、密钥对、数字证书等,当客户端提供的凭证信息不正确、过期,或与服务器配置不匹配时,就会触发认证失败,输入错误的密码、使用过期的证书,或服务器端的认证策略变更,都可能导致连接被拒绝。

常见原因分析

客户端配置错误

客户端的配置问题是导致认证失败的常见原因之一,用户输入了错误的用户名或密码,尤其是大小写敏感或特殊字符的处理不当;客户端使用的加密算法与服务器不兼容;或者本地保存的认证凭证(如Cookie、Token)已过期或损坏,网络代理或防火墙的设置也可能干扰认证流程,导致请求无法正确传递到服务器。

服务器端配置问题

服务器端的配置同样至关重要,如果服务器未正确配置认证模块(如LDAP、Kerberos或OAuth),或用户数据库中的账户信息有误(如密码被重置但未同步),客户端将无法通过验证,服务器端的安全策略过于严格(如限制登录IP、强制多因素认证)也可能导致合法用户被误判,企业内部服务器可能只允许特定网段访问,若客户端IP不在允许范围内,即使凭证正确也会被拒绝。

证书相关问题

基于证书的认证(如HTTPS、VPN)中,证书问题是另一大诱因,客户端可能未正确安装服务器颁发的根证书,或服务器使用的证书已过期、被吊销,浏览网站时出现的“证书不受信任”提示,就是客户端不信任服务器证书的表现,证书中的域名(SAN)与客户端访问的地址不匹配,也会导致认证失败。

网络环境干扰

网络延迟、丢包或中间设备(如负载均衡器、WAF)的拦截也可能引发认证失败,负载均衡器会话未正确保持,导致多次请求被分配到不同服务器,而部分服务器可能未同步用户登录状态,黑客发起的中间人攻击(MITM)会篡改认证数据,使服务器无法验证客户端身份,从而触发失败。

服务器认证失败是怎么回事

系统或服务故障

服务器端的系统故障(如数据库宕机、认证服务崩溃)或客户端软件异常(如浏览器插件冲突、API库版本不兼容)也可能导致认证失败,若服务器上的认证服务进程意外终止,所有客户端的登录请求都将被拒绝。

排查与解决方法

检查客户端配置

首先确认客户端输入的凭证是否正确,包括用户名、密码、密钥等,清除浏览器缓存或重置本地认证凭证(如重新登录),避免因缓存数据导致验证失败,检查网络代理或防火墙设置,确保认证请求未被拦截。

验证服务器端设置

登录服务器后台,检查认证模块的配置是否正确,LDAP服务器的地址、端口是否匹配,用户账户是否被锁定或禁用,查看服务器日志(如auth.log、security log),定位具体的错误信息(如“invalid password”“certificate expired”)。

处理证书问题

若涉及证书认证,需确保证书在有效期内且未被吊销,在客户端安装服务器根证书,或检查证书中的域名是否与访问地址一致,对于HTTPS网站,可使用OpenSSL命令行工具验证证书链:

openssl s_client -connect example.com:443

排查网络环境

通过pingtraceroute测试客户端与服务器的网络连通性,检查中间设备(如负载均衡器、防火墙)的日志,确认是否有请求被拦截,启用网络抓包工具(如Wireshark)分析认证数据包,定位异常环节。

服务器认证失败是怎么回事

更新与修复软件

及时更新客户端和服务器端的软件版本,修复已知的兼容性漏洞,浏览器升级后可能不再支持过时的TLS协议,需调整服务器加密算法配置,重启相关服务(如认证服务、数据库),排除临时故障。

预防措施

为减少认证失败的发生,建议采取以下措施:

  • 定期维护:定期检查服务器配置,更新证书和密码策略,避免因配置疏漏导致故障。
  • 监控告警:部署实时监控系统,记录认证失败日志,并设置阈值告警,及时发现异常。
  • 用户教育:提醒用户妥善保管凭证,避免使用弱密码,并定期更换。
  • 多因素认证(MFA):启用MFA增加安全性,即使密码泄露也能降低未授权访问风险。

服务器认证失败是一个复杂的问题,可能涉及客户端、服务器、网络或证书等多个层面,通过系统化的排查步骤,结合日志分析和工具测试,可以快速定位并解决故障,加强预防措施和日常维护,能够有效降低认证失败的发生频率,保障系统的安全稳定运行,对于企业和个人用户而言,理解认证机制的重要性,不仅能提升故障处理效率,更能为数据安全提供坚实保障。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/137351.html

(0)
上一篇2025年12月4日 23:48
下一篇 2025年12月4日 23:52

相关推荐

  • apache常见故障有哪些?常见问题排查方法有哪些?

    Apache作为全球使用最广泛的Web服务器软件之一,其稳定性和可靠性对于网站运行至关重要,在实际运维过程中,管理员可能会遇到各种故障问题,本文将系统梳理Apache常见故障的排查思路与解决方法,帮助运维人员快速定位并解决问题,服务启动类故障服务无法启动是Apache最基础的故障类型,通常表现为启动命令无响应或……

    2025年11月1日
    0590
  • 服务器警察具体怎么查?权限与流程是怎样的?

    服务器警察怎么查在数字化时代,服务器作为网络世界的“中枢神经”,承载着海量数据与关键业务功能,服务器也可能成为网络犯罪的“温床”,如数据泄露、非法信息传播、网络攻击等,“服务器警察”——即网络安全执法部门或相关技术人员——便需介入调查,服务器警察究竟如何通过合法合规、技术严谨的方式对服务器展开调查?其流程、方法……

    2025年12月7日
    0700
  • 服务器账户之间怎么转移文件和数据?

    服务器账户之间的转移是一项需要谨慎操作的技术任务,涉及数据安全、服务连续性和系统稳定性等多个维度,无论是出于服务器升级、资源整合还是业务迁移的需求,掌握科学合理的转移方法至关重要,以下从准备工作、数据迁移、配置同步、测试验证及后续优化五个环节,详细解析服务器账户转移的完整流程,前期准备:明确需求与风险评估在启动……

    2025年11月15日
    0400
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 批量导入数据库工具,有哪些高效实用的选择与技巧?

    在当今信息化时代,数据库作为存储和管理数据的核心,其效率和安全性至关重要,为了提高工作效率,批量导入数据库工具应运而生,本文将详细介绍批量导入数据库工具的功能、特点以及如何选择合适的工具,批量导入数据库工具概述1 定义批量导入数据库工具是指能够将大量数据一次性导入数据库的软件或服务,它简化了数据导入过程,提高了……

    2025年12月23日
    0670

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注